What did you coat it with? I need to do something to the contrete floor in our mud room.
The stain and etch / degreaser were from a company called Surecrete. The clear (semi-gloss) was made by Artcrete. I went to a Concrete Design Center in DFW. I recommend talking to someone as they were very helpful. The etch and stain were sprayed on using a low pressure sprayer and the clear roll on like paint.
